Asbestos roof removal and disposal methods and procedures are critical not just for compliance with regulations but also for ensuring the safety of individuals and the environment. Asbestos, once favored for its insulation and fire resistance properties, has since been recognized as a hazardous material linked to extreme health points. The removal course of is advanced and requires cautious planning, adherence to regulations, and professional expertise.

Before initiating the removal process, it is important to conduct an intensive inspection of the roof. This involves identifying any asbestos-containing materials, quantifying the amount present, and assessing the condition of the materials. If the asbestos is unbroken and undisturbed, it could be safer to depart it alone. However, if renovation or demolition is planned, or if the asbestos is damaged, removal becomes necessary.

Having identified the presence of asbestos, the subsequent step entails notifying native health and safety authorities. Many jurisdictions require notification before beginning any asbestos removal project. This is crucial not only for compliance but additionally for safeguarding public health. The notification can embrace details on the location, the type and amount of asbestos, and the deliberate strategies for removal and disposal.


Protective measures should be taken for staff involved in the removal process. This contains carrying applicable personal protective equipment (PPE) corresponding to respirators, disposable coveralls, and gloves. The space ought to be secured to limit access to unauthorized people and to minimize back the chance of asbestos fiber release into the air.

Before the physical removal of the asbestos materials, establishing a containment area is vital. This typically includes sealing the work area with heavy-duty plastic sheeting to create a controlled surroundings. Negative air strain methods can also be employed to make certain that any airborne fibers stay contained throughout the work space. This step is important in stopping contaminants from escaping into surrounding areas.

When it involves the precise removal process, it is essential to observe best practices to reduce the discharge of asbestos fibers. Methods embrace wetting the asbestos material with water before removal to restrict mud formation. Hand tools ought to be used instead of energy instruments to avoid unnecessary disturbance. Each piece of asbestos material should be fastidiously removed and handled to keep away from breaking it into smaller, more hazardous pieces.


Post-removal, the asbestos should be positioned in properly labeled, sealed containers to forestall any additional release of fibers. These containers should be transported to a licensed disposal facility that's equipped to deal with asbestos. Regulations typically dictate specific disposal strategies, together with double-wrapping the materials and clearly labeling them as hazardous waste. Compliance with these regulations is crucial to avoid authorized repercussions and to protect public health.


In sure situations, encapsulation can be thought of as an various to full removal. This includes sealing asbestos materials to prevent fibers from turning into airborne. However, encapsulation is not at all times suitable, particularly if the asbestos is in deteriorating condition or if future renovations are deliberate. This technique requires ongoing monitoring and upkeep to make sure its effectiveness.


After the removal and disposal processes are complete, air monitoring could additionally be conducted to make sure no asbestos fibers remain within the vicinity. This includes collecting air samples to research the concentration of airborne asbestos. Achieving acceptable ranges is essential for declaring the world secure for reintegration into common use.

Throughout the complete process, a detailed documentation of all actions is required. This contains regulations followed, amounts and forms of asbestos removed, disposal methods employed, and air monitoring results. Well-maintained information protect both the contractor and property proprietor and might serve as verification of compliance with environmental regulations.


Public awareness relating to the hazards of asbestos has led to stricter regulations, bettering safety in industries that may encounter the fabric (Asbestos Roof Shingle Removal). Engaging licensed professionals with expertise in asbestos abatement ensures that removal and disposal procedures adhere to the highest standards. Choosing certified individuals minimizes risks and promotes a safer environment for all.
